Our Twitter friend (who seems to be from Shenzhen) arrived in Kunming by plane, saw the teams, and left Kunming on an 8.50pm train. He was headed to the airport when he made a tweet at 3.16pm, and made a second tweet at 4.42pm. The only flight from Shenzhen or Guangzhou to Kunming in this interval is: MU 5758 from Shenzhen to Kunming, 1710-1908 (scheduled 1655-1910)

Gary/Mallory are hence seen at Kunming airport around 7.15pm of 27 Nov. From Kunming, the earliest flight arrives in Lijiang at 9.35pm, the earliest train at 5.38am the next day. Since Lijiang isn't particularly pretty at night, it looks like the Lijiang race will take place on 28 Nov.

There isn't enough time for a leg in a third country between Japan and China, but the timing looks good for a second leg in Japan. However, if Phil decides to take his time getting to Lijiang, it's very possible 26 Nov was simply used for Phil's travel.

« Reply #41 on: December 04, 2010, 11:53:29 PM »
"This was in Calcutta or Kolkatta as it is called now on the 2nd of December 1510hrs. Taking the kingfisher flight."

So...here are those flights....where are they heading??
IT 4577 to Ranchi, leaving 1755
IT 2503 to Bhubaneswar, leaving 1840
IT 3432 to Hyderabad, leaving 1845
IT 4579 to Patna, leaving 1905
IT 514 to Mumbai, leaving 2025
IT 604 to Delhi, leaving 2055

Ranchi, Bhubaneswar and Patna are pretty close to Kolkata, and with the Broken Hill-Sydney and Lijiang-Kunming rides this season the course probably would have sent racers on the train, taking about 8h to Ranchi or Patna and 7h to Bhubaneswar.

As for flights, there were two other flights between 3.10pm and the 6.45pm Kingfisher flight to Hyderabad, five other flights between 3.10pm and the 8.25pm Kingfisher flight to Delhi, and eight other flights between 3.10pm and the 8.55pm Kingfisher flight to Mumbai.

The only reasons they wouldn't take an earlier flight are:
1. Earlier flights are sold out, but with so many options it's unlikely.
2. Teams are connecting on a Kingfisher flight.

Hmm, looking at all Kingfisher's international destinations west of China, there doesn't seem to be any way out! Anyone with a clue?
